# Description
This COVID Management Application is a scholarship project proposed by me during this academic year, which was particularly impacted by the COVID-19 pandemic. Although the professor only required a MongoDB database application, I chose to focus on COVID-19. The application is designed to manage users with COVID-19, track the disease's spread, and provide statistics by city. It also manages the status of individuals (dead, not dead, test positive, negative) and generates statistical charts.

## Features
- 🧩Login Interface: Secure login interface for accessing the COVID management application.
- 🧩 Patient Management: Efficiently manage and track patients with COVID-19, including their status and test results.
- 🧩 City-Based Patient Statistics: Provide city-specific statistics to better understand the impact of COVID-19 in different areas.
- 🧩 COVID Test Results and Statistics: Track and generate statistics on COVID-19 test results, including positive and negative cases, with statistical curves.
- 🧩 Generate OLAP Cube: Generate the OLAP cube based on your selections.
- 💾 Final Patient Outcome: Monitor and provide statistics on patient outcomes, including deceased and recovered, categorized by city and gender.
